Core Features and Functions

When exploring what is the use of bar code readers, it's essential to highlight their core features and functions. Modern bar code readers employ various technologies, such as laser scanning, CCD imaging, and 2D imaging, to read bar codes quickly and accurately. Key functionalities include:

  • Scan Speed: High-performance readers can scan codes in a fraction of a second, reducing wait times in retail and other settings.
  • Connectivity: Many devices offer Bluetooth and USB connectivity, enabling seamless integration with point-of-sale (POS) systems and inventory management software.
  • Durability: Industrial-grade models are designed to withstand harsh environments, making them suitable for warehouses and manufacturing plants.
  • Versatility: Bar code readers can decode various types of bar codes, including 1D and 2D bar codes, enhancing their usability across multiple applications.

Advantages and Application Scenarios

Understanding what is the use of bar code readers reveals their numerous advantages, including efficiency, accuracy, and cost-effectiveness. Here are some application scenarios:

  • Retail: Bar code readers streamline the checkout process, reduce human error, and enable effective inventory control.
  • Warehousing: In logistics, they facilitate real-time tracking of inventory levels, streamline shipping processes, and improve order accuracy.
  • Healthcare: In hospitals, bar code readers ensure medication dispensation accuracy and enhance patient safety.
  • Manufacturing: They support production line efficiency by automating data entry for parts and products.
